In 1891, 11 Italians were killed in New Orleans in the largest mass lynching in US history.


The US city of New Orleans has announced it will apologise for the lynching of 11 Italian-Americans in 1891.

Some of the victims had been accused of murdering a police chief, but were acquitted after a trial.

New Orleans Mayor LaToya Cantrell is now set to issue an apology to Italian-Americans.
